Great sound and volume! Great value! (model ASBBS-0322-B) – Bought the Bauhn ASBBS-0322-B model (Aldi product 708528 ) today for $129. Was very sceptical prior to buying as I was looking at alternatives from other stores, but figured I've always had good experiences with Aldi's return policy if needed. This soundbar is great! Got it to go with an Aldi Bauhn 58" 4K WebOS TV after finding out the built in TV… Read more
sound was absolute rubbish! I've got it connected via HDMI ARC and it works perfectly, turns on and off when TV is turned on and off with TV remote, volume works from the TV remote. Only need the soundbar remote to adjust EQ setting when setting it up the first time. It has plenty of volume, max setting is 32, we use it around 12 most of the time. Sound quality is great as far as I can tell, it has several different EQ modes (we use Movie mode, voices are easy to hear), and the built in subwoofer has a suprising amount of bass for the size. The one and only drawback is the bright LED display right in the centre of the soundbar. A bright display would normally be a good thing, but it stays on for 5 minutes before turning off! The display also comes on every time you adjust the volume which is annoying while watching movies in the dark. I've decided I can live with this for the price (I might put some black tape over the display). I highly recommend this soundbar (if the LED display issue isn't a deal breaker). I did find that some HD TV channels had no sound initially, I had to change the TV audio setting "Digital sound out" to "PCM" instead of "Auto", which fixed it. It works fine with Netflix and Disney+. I connected my Android phone via bluetooth and spotify music sounds great, very loud at about volume 22.
